EDIT: Further information: The Sa'u'o Empire is the oldest civilization on Tlawasi, its planet, and has a rich and complex culture that can be nicely explained by its history. The Sa'u'o Empire has a history that is divided into 2 main Eons: The Preimperial -which goes back to the earliest (as including a prehistoric culture separetly would be tedious as well as pointless) archeological remains that show clues of Sa'u'oic culture through the development of civilization and writing in the swamp forests and later the coast, all the way until Nokijaka2 Ngi2ta2's unification of the Sa'u'o Empire- and the Imperial -which goes through the rapid development of the Solidarity Dynasty and the refining of imperial Sa'u'o society during the Great Security, to the achievements of the long lived Great Peace, through contact around the world with the Cosmopolitanism and the great cultural borrowings under current Universal Justice Dynasty.
